### Step 4 — Configure flag sync

Plugin authors: the Togglewright rollout daemon pulls flag states every 30s. Set TW_ENV to the target ring and TW_PLUGIN_NAMESPACE to your plugin's slug. Restart the daemon after edits; hot reload is not supported. Sync requests to the Lanternfeld control plane are authenticated, so the credential goes on the line immediately after this one:

secret setting of bagag-kajof: RELAY_SECRET8=d9a517d5

Each batch carries a dedupe token so retries don't double-notify. Severe alerts bypass batching and go straight to the priority lane. Throughput caps at 50k notifications/minute per cell; beyond that, overflow spills to the deferred queue and pages on-call. Don't touch the cell-sizing config without sign-off from the Meridia platform team. Architecture details and failure modes are documented on the page below.

runbook for yageg-tafop: https://superset.merlaqnet.local/deploy/projects/issue/display/repo/projects/ticket/e6ac41f4bf7bc116ee61994c

## Building Access — Spares Room (Hullbrook Annex)

Contractors: the spare hardware room is down the east corridor on the ground floor, third door on the left. Sign in at the front desk first and grab a visitor lanyard. Anything you take out, jot it in the blue logbook — yes, even the little stuff. The door self-locks, so don't wedge it. To get in, punch in the code below.

staff pass of hagug-taguf = bdg-HJ-9

**Ticket: Sweeper config drift — heads up, support**

Customers on the Larkspur cluster are seeing files purged earlier than expected. The retention sweeper there drifted from the fleet default after last month's manual tweak, so grace periods are shorter. If a ticket mentions surprise deletions, check the cluster first. The Larkspur sweeper is currently running with these values.

config for yahof-tajop:
zorath:
  pin: 7493
  metrics_host: metrics.zorath.tolvaqsys.internal
  tenant: praiel
  seal: seal_fd9cd4f1